Operating from Guangzhou, Dhingia Build leverages regional metallurgy clusters to access high-grade carbon structural steel (such as Q355B and Q345B, corresponding to ASTM A572 Grade 50) at highly competitive costs.
Our facility runs high-capacity automated production lines including CNC plate cutting, automated submerged arc welding machines, custom H-beam assembly systems, and modern blast-cleaning setups that achieve high surface preparation grades (Sa 2.5) to guarantee strong coating adhesion.
Every commercial steel solution must adapt to local environmental extremes. We design for seismic zones, wind hazards, and heavy snow loads.
Calculations adhere to ANSI/AISC 360 standards for structural steel buildings, using ASTM-grade raw plates. This ensures local inspectors in USA and Canada can approve plans without delay.
Providing CE/EN-compliant structural documentation. We manage execution classes up to EXC3 to service heavy industrial or transport hubs within the EU and UK.
Optimized for structural integrity under the high wind-speeds of Region C/D (Cyclonic) parameters, fulfilling Australian building standards for seismic load structures.
We execute design parameters verifying structures for wind ratings up to 280 km/h and ground snow accumulation over 2.5 kN/m² to prevent framing failure.

Manufactured using high-strength Q355B hot-rolled plates or fabricated H-beams. Column-to-beam junctions feature pre-punched end plates designed for high-strength structural bolts (Grade 8.8/10.9), ensuring robust load paths.
Cold-formed Z-purlins, C-purlins, and structural wall girts, utilizing hot-dip galvanized steel with min. 275 g/m² zinc layer. These elements provide local lateral support and act as mounting bases for exterior cladding panels.
We offer single-skin prepainted steel sheets (0.4mm to 0.7mm) with anti-condensation felt, or energy-efficient sandwich panels insulated with Polyurethane (PU/PIR) or high-density Rockwool for fire resistance.
Protective coating systems include hot-dip galvanization to ISO 1461, or multi-pass paint systems: zinc-rich epoxy primers, micaceous iron oxide barriers, and polyurethane finish coats to withstand aggressive environments.

Logistics facilities require large, column-free spans for forklift mobility, high racking layouts, and loading dock integration. Our customized multi-span designs facilitate spans exceeding 60 meters without mid-support columns. This optimizes floor space while accommodating clear height targets for complex automation systems.
Industrial processing spaces face heavy static machinery loads, dynamic overhead crane forces, and dust exposure. We design and integrate heavy overhead crane girders (from 5-ton to over 100-ton capabilities) with proper runway brackets, using thicker flange elements to handle fatigue loads safely.
Commercial stadiums need high aesthetic appeal, acoustic insulation, and clear lines of sight. We utilize high-strength truss framing and spatial tube grids to create safe roof structures that support lighting rigs and HVAC units, meeting strict public safety standards.
High-density commercial projects utilize multi-floor designs to maximize square footage. Our composite steel-concrete floor decks, secondary beams, and robust column configurations provide space-efficient vertical layouts with faster construction speeds compared to traditional concrete frames.
